Skinner\'s Wet Wild water park saw the last swimmer slide down from the water slide, and a decade later the former attraction was being demolished.
The site is located behind one of the two iconic Skinner restaurants in Rockport, along the Red River, and demolition began earlier last week.
Who\'s together, Brenda Thompson?
She owned the restaurant with her husband on Sunday, saying the property was sold 13 years ago and the slides have deteriorated since.
\"Everything was OK at the time, but the new owners just wanted the property, not the waterslide park,\" Thompson said . \".
\"That\'s all they have.
\"The local fire chief and the Commission criticized the site, saying it was an eyesore and a place where someone might be injured.
Santa Fe development plans to build houses on 34 acres of land stretching from River Road to Highway 9.
